use std::fmt::{self, Display};
use std::str::FromStr;
#[derive(Debug, Copy, Clone, Eq, PartialEq)]
#[non_exhaustive]
pub enum AttributeType {
Misc,
Array,
Enum,
Pack,
}
super::unit_error_struct!(InvalidAttributeType, "invalid attribute type");
impl FromStr for AttributeType {
type Err = InvalidAttributeType;
fn from_str(s: &str) -> Result<Self, Self::Err> {
match s {
"misc" => Ok(AttributeType::Misc),
"array" => Ok(AttributeType::Array),
"enum" => Ok(AttributeType::Enum),
"class" | "pack" => Ok(AttributeType::Pack),
_ => Err(InvalidAttributeType),
}
}
}
impl Display for AttributeType {
fn fmt(&self, f: &mut fmt::Formatter<'_>) -> fmt::Result {
write!(
f,
"{}",
match *self {
AttributeType::Misc => "misc",
AttributeType::Array => "array",
AttributeType::Enum => "enum",
AttributeType::Pack => "class",
}
)
}
}
#[derive(Debug, Copy, Clone, Eq, PartialEq)]
#[non_exhaustive]
pub enum MiscAttributeSubtype {
Comment,
EnvVar,
SupVar,
PathName,
SourceStem,
SourceInstantiationStem,
ValueList,
EnumTable,
Unknown,
}
super::unit_error_struct!(InvalidMiscAttributeSubtype, "invalid misc attribute subtype");
impl MiscAttributeSubtype {
pub fn from_hex(s: &str) -> Result<Self, InvalidMiscAttributeSubtype> {
match s {
"00" => Ok(MiscAttributeSubtype::Comment),
"01" => Ok(MiscAttributeSubtype::EnvVar),
"02" => Ok(MiscAttributeSubtype::SupVar),
"03" => Ok(MiscAttributeSubtype::PathName),
"04" => Ok(MiscAttributeSubtype::SourceStem),
"05" => Ok(MiscAttributeSubtype::SourceInstantiationStem),
"06" => Ok(MiscAttributeSubtype::ValueList),
"07" => Ok(MiscAttributeSubtype::EnumTable),
"08" => Ok(MiscAttributeSubtype::Unknown),
_ => Err(InvalidMiscAttributeSubtype),
}
}
pub fn to_hex(self) -> &'static str {
match self {
MiscAttributeSubtype::Comment => "00",
MiscAttributeSubtype::EnvVar => "01",
MiscAttributeSubtype::SupVar => "02",
MiscAttributeSubtype::PathName => "03",
MiscAttributeSubtype::SourceStem => "04",
MiscAttributeSubtype::SourceInstantiationStem => "05",
MiscAttributeSubtype::ValueList => "06",
MiscAttributeSubtype::EnumTable => "07",
MiscAttributeSubtype::Unknown => "08",
}
}
}
impl Display for MiscAttributeSubtype {
fn fmt(&self, f: &mut fmt::Formatter<'_>) -> fmt::Result {
write!(f, "{}", self.to_hex())
}
}
